Commit Graph

  • 07872b310c One more small model Arseny Sher 2024-11-15 12:08:08 +03:00
  • 90aa12c3d8 Add elected_history Arseny Sher 2024-11-15 12:05:24 +03:00
  • 02dc3b2ba2 remove obsolete nextentry Arseny Sher 2024-11-14 13:22:36 +03:00
  • 9ab6a89b5c p2a3t4l4 run Arseny Sher 2024-11-07 20:27:51 +03:00
  • 79137382e7 note on fig8 Arseny Sher 2024-11-07 13:04:47 +03:00
  • e87d0813d1 Add some TLC results. Arseny Sher 2024-11-07 11:50:41 +03:00
  • ec7c8814f4 add p2a3t4l4 model Arseny Sher 2024-11-06 16:47:32 +03:00
  • 31c3eb7628 fix previous Arseny Sher 2024-11-06 15:09:12 +03:00
  • a2c67361b0 Add cfg to out file name Arseny Sher 2024-11-06 15:06:43 +03:00
  • 0d057d1374 fix previous Arseny Sher 2024-11-06 15:00:41 +03:00
  • 2917e49391 add tools var Arseny Sher 2024-11-06 14:58:38 +03:00
  • 91357b05e8 Get cpu name differently Arseny Sher 2024-11-06 14:55:41 +03:00
  • 765adaf16c Add even bigger model. Arseny Sher 2024-11-06 14:21:30 +03:00
  • 50a23d5a14 Move CommittedNotTruncated Arseny Sher 2024-11-04 14:53:50 +03:00
  • 1c30e6a61a add big model Arseny Sher 2024-11-02 11:25:16 +03:00
  • 42a9ef3645 fix newline Arseny Sher 2024-11-02 11:25:12 +03:00
  • 83b8e5c117 Piece of protocol readme. Arseny Sher 2024-11-01 15:36:53 +03:00
  • 5912932de8 remove whitespace Arseny Sher 2024-11-01 14:35:26 +03:00
  • 9aa29712d3 more models Arseny Sher 2024-11-01 14:33:29 +03:00
  • 443a6fdfdb bad quorums Arseny Sher 2024-11-01 14:33:12 +03:00
  • 664569ecdb MaxTruncatedTerms Arseny Sher 2024-11-01 13:50:05 +03:00
  • a9ced3573a Add CommittedNotTruncated Arseny Sher 2024-11-01 13:38:39 +03:00
  • f7b9fc1c81 Save runs. Arseny Sher 2024-11-01 12:51:33 +03:00
  • 979f925949 CommitEntries. Arseny Sher 2024-11-01 12:46:05 +03:00
  • 13fd695e3f Add TruncateWal Arseny Sher 2024-10-31 16:02:20 +03:00
  • 2d0c22d77d Start adding term history, election works. Arseny Sher 2024-10-31 12:31:19 +03:00
  • 9cde4ab0a7 More clean separation of spec and model checking. Arseny Sher 2024-10-29 18:24:55 +03:00
  • 1c8f4938cb review: rename to commit LSN to commit_lsn Vlad Lazar 2024-11-18 12:06:12 +01:00
  • dc220e3f18 review: make shard param parsing more strict Vlad Lazar 2024-11-18 11:55:12 +01:00
  • c3eecf6763 adapt pgvector bench to minor version upgrades of PostgreSql (#9784) Peter Bendel 2024-11-18 11:47:43 +01:00
  • 27eb5e6a19 review: add COPY_DATA_TAG mention Vlad Lazar 2024-11-18 11:26:07 +01:00
  • 901b8e4967 wip: set wip tokio-postgres branch Vlad Lazar 2024-11-18 11:21:45 +01:00
  • a19dd5ae73 tests: measure received WAL and records for sharded ingest Vlad Lazar 2024-11-14 19:44:42 +01:00
  • dceab62789 tests: parametrize sharded ingest test on protocol Vlad Lazar 2024-11-13 15:16:52 +01:00
  • e503db2d45 pageserver: gate new protocol with pageserver config Vlad Lazar 2024-11-13 14:08:53 +01:00
  • 3b4ffaf79a pageserver: ingest interpreted WAL records Vlad Lazar 2024-11-13 13:42:41 +01:00
  • 4f3583a316 safekeeper: dispatch wal sending based on protocol Vlad Lazar 2024-11-13 13:01:34 +01:00
  • 3cef53c5c0 safekeeper: add an interpreted wal sender Vlad Lazar 2024-11-13 12:41:09 +01:00
  • 1f043f480a libs/pq_proto: add interpreted wal records type Vlad Lazar 2024-11-13 12:05:28 +01:00
  • 057138f065 safekeeper: abstract WAL reading into a stream Vlad Lazar 2024-11-13 11:54:03 +01:00
  • 260127ebf3 safekeeper: parse new replication connection arguments Vlad Lazar 2024-11-12 18:56:26 +01:00
  • d64c60d9d9 util: allow for different protocol flavours in PG connections Vlad Lazar 2024-11-05 17:08:06 +01:00
  • d5d2e268c5 wal_decoder: add an is empty method for interpreted record Vlad Lazar 2024-11-14 14:57:22 +01:00
  • b6b1a577af tests: do GC in test_pg_regress jcsp/slrus-on-shard-0 John Spray 2024-11-18 10:08:15 +00:00
  • 7262096b74 tests: add test_sharding_gc John Spray 2024-11-18 09:54:51 +00:00
  • 6315b7b688 pageserver: non-zero shards learn GC offset from shard zero John Spray 2024-09-20 11:05:59 +01:00
  • 6fa9b0cd8c Use DATA_DIR instead of current workign directory in restore_from_wal script (#9729) Konstantin Knizhnik 2024-11-18 11:55:38 +02:00
  • 10bc1903e1 Fix the regression test running against the staging instance (#9773) a-masterov 2024-11-18 10:30:50 +01:00
  • 1388bbae73 Merge pull request #9783 from neondatabase/rc/2024-11-18 release-7145 Arseny Sher 2024-11-18 12:22:58 +03:00
  • 261d065e6f pageserver: respect no_sync in VirtualFile (#9772) John Spray 2024-11-18 08:59:05 +00:00
  • b6154b03f4 build(deps): bump smallvec to 1.13.2 to get UB fix (#9781) Christian Schwarz 2024-11-17 21:25:16 +01:00
  • 8880134171 Cargo.toml: upgrade tikv-jemallocator to 0.6.0 (#9779) Erik Grinaker 2024-11-17 19:52:05 +01:00
  • 8dd8369a83 safekeeper: rename flush_lsn() to flush_record_lsn() erik/wal-flush-record-lsn Erik Grinaker 2024-11-17 18:33:51 +01:00
  • de7e4a34ca safekeeper: send AppendResponse on segment flush (#9692) Erik Grinaker 2024-11-17 18:19:14 +01:00
  • e7e26834ef safekeeper: send AppendResponse on segment flush erik/wal-write-exact-pos Erik Grinaker 2024-11-08 15:40:37 +01:00
  • ac689ab014 wal_decoder: rename end_lsn to next_record_lsn (#9776) Vlad Lazar 2024-11-15 21:53:11 +00:00
  • 23eabb9919 Fix PG_MAJORVERSION_NUM typo Tristan Partin 2024-11-15 15:17:23 -06:00
  • 2af791ba83 wal_decoder: make InterpretedWalRecord serde (#9775) Vlad Lazar 2024-11-15 20:34:48 +00:00
  • e12628fe93 Collect max_connections metric (#9770) Mikhail Kot 2024-11-15 17:42:41 +00:00
  • 990bc65a20 review: https://github.com/neondatabase/neon/pull/9693#discussion_r1840293759 Yuchen Liang 2024-11-15 15:42:58 +00:00
  • 7880c246f1 Correct mistakes in offloaded timeline retain_lsn management (#9760) Arpad Müller 2024-11-15 14:22:29 +01:00
  • 04938d9d55 tests: tolerate pageserver 500s in test_timeline_archival_chaos (#9769) John Spray 2024-11-15 13:22:05 +00:00
  • 19f7d40c1d deny.toml: allow CDDL-1.0 license (#9766) Erik Grinaker 2024-11-15 11:41:43 +01:00
  • 57f58801af just checkout with submodules Fedor Dikarev 2024-11-15 11:29:16 +01:00
  • 22963c7531 checkout repo for build Fedor Dikarev 2024-11-15 11:27:00 +01:00
  • fb05a2e549 fix workflow syntax Fedor Dikarev 2024-11-15 11:18:59 +01:00
  • 3ab7297a51 fix workflow syntax Fedor Dikarev 2024-11-15 11:16:52 +01:00
  • b2cf8797b0 Merge branch 'main' into feat/ci_workflow_build_macos_2 Fedor Dikarev 2024-11-15 11:12:51 +01:00
  • e86abd8916 trigger changes to test build Fedor Dikarev 2024-11-15 11:06:25 +01:00
  • 9da0b4d228 actually run makes Fedor Dikarev 2024-11-15 11:04:37 +01:00
  • 38563de7dd storcon: exclude non-Active tenants from shard autosplitting (#9743) John Spray 2024-11-14 19:41:10 +00:00
  • d94a349bca require target_os=linux for direct io path yuchen/direct-io-reads-in-ci-by-default Yuchen Liang 2024-11-14 19:23:24 +00:00
  • e2faf9a457 remove os restriction for IoMode::Direct Yuchen Liang 2024-11-14 19:01:40 +00:00
  • 93939f123f tests: add test_timeline_archival_chaos (#9609) John Spray 2024-11-14 17:31:35 +00:00
  • 49b599c113 Remove the replication slot in test_snap_files at the end of the test Tristan Partin 2024-11-14 10:59:15 -06:00
  • 837c68b6df Track application_name in connection_counts metric tristan957/application_name Tristan Partin 2024-11-14 10:20:27 -06:00
  • 8cde37bc0b test: disable test_readonly_node_gc until proper fix (#9755) Yuchen Liang 2024-11-14 10:26:58 -05:00
  • f70611c8df Correctly truncate VM (#9342) Konstantin Knizhnik 2024-11-14 17:19:13 +02:00
  • 21282aa113 cargo: use neon branch of rust-postgres (#9757) Vlad Lazar 2024-11-14 15:16:43 +00:00
  • 0896dcf3d4 proxy: Add temporary stream_events tool cloneable/proxy-stream_events-tool Folke Behrens 2024-11-13 09:18:51 +01:00
  • d06bf4b0fe safekeeper: fix atomicity of WAL truncation (#9685) Arseny Sher 2024-11-14 13:06:42 +03:00
  • 0467d88f06 Merge pull request #9756 from neondatabase/rc/proxy/2024-11-14 release-proxy-6844 Ivan Efremov 2024-11-14 09:46:52 +02:00
  • 1280b708f1 Improve error handling for NeonAPI fixture Tristan Partin 2024-11-13 20:35:48 -06:00
  • 528749b441 test(pageserver): check retain_lsn after offload skyzh/test-offload-timeline-retain-lsn Alex Chi Z 2024-11-13 17:07:44 -05:00
  • 406d8ee7d9 fix tests skyzh/backoff-fix Alex Chi Z 2024-11-13 15:09:33 -05:00
  • f59e8be7fd fix clippy warnings Alex Chi Z 2024-11-13 14:48:00 -05:00
  • be9db748d9 jitter Alex Chi Z 2024-11-13 14:28:44 -05:00
  • 2b679b100b fix(pageserver): make backoff long enough Alex Chi Z 2024-11-13 14:24:53 -05:00
  • 6dba1a36b8 Merge pull request #9745 from neondatabase/compute-release-2024-11-13 release-7125 Alexey Kondratov 2024-11-13 19:11:15 +01:00
  • b4e00b8b22 pageserver: refuse to load tenants with suspiciously old indices in old generations (#9719) John Spray 2024-11-13 18:07:39 +00:00
  • 4308ffe5c0 safekeeper: batch AppendRequest writes erik/batch-wal-appends Erik Grinaker 2024-11-11 15:07:53 +01:00
  • 10aaa3677d PostgreSQL minor version updates (17.1, 16.5, 15.9, 14.14) (#9727) Heikki Linnakangas 2024-11-13 15:08:58 +02:00
  • 2802ead39c API to spawn walredo processes problame/2024-11-12-repro-walredo-shmem-leak Christian Schwarz 2024-11-13 13:35:18 +01:00
  • d5435b1a81 tests: Increase timeout in test_create_churn_during_restart (#9736) Heikki Linnakangas 2024-11-13 12:20:32 +02:00
  • 080d585b22 Add installed_extensions prometheus metric (#9608) Anastasia Lubennikova 2024-11-13 10:36:48 +01:00
  • 7595d3afe6 pageserver: add no_sync for use in regression tests (2/2) (#9678) John Spray 2024-11-13 09:17:26 +00:00
  • 1ff5333a1b Do not wallog AUX files at replica (#9457) Konstantin Knizhnik 2024-11-13 08:50:01 +02:00
  • d8f5d43549 Fix autocommit footguns in performance tests Tristan Partin 2024-11-12 15:48:19 -06:00
  • 2256a5727a safekeeper: use WAL_SEGMENT_SIZE for empty timeline state (#9734) Erik Grinaker 2024-11-12 21:35:44 +01:00
  • 3f80af8b1d Add neon.logical_replication_max_logicalsnapdir_size Tristan Partin 2024-11-12 13:13:28 -06:00